What are the advantages and disadvantages of vortex flowmeters that you are not familiar with?
As a widely used flow measurement instrument internationally, the vortex flowmeter has many advantages, but there are also some limitations, as follows: the advantages are wide measurement range: the range ratio of the vortex flowmeter can reach 1:10, which allows it to adapt to the measurement needs of different flow sizes. Whether it is a detailed measurement scenario with low flow or an industrial production process with high flow, the measurement requirements can be met by selecting the appropriate range. High precision: When measuring volumetric flow rate under working conditions, vortex flowmeters are almost unaffected by parameters such as fluid density, pressure, temperature, viscosity, etc. This means that it can maintain relatively stable measurement accuracy under different working conditions, providing reliable data support for flow measurement in industrial production. Small pressure loss: Its unique design results in minimal pressure loss during the measurement process. This is very important for some fluid systems that require high pressure, as it not only reduces operating costs but also has energy-saving significance, helping to improve the overall operating efficiency of the system. Simple and sturdy structure: The vortex flowmeter has no movable parts, and its structure is simple and sturdy. This design reduces the possibility of measurement errors and equipment damage caused by component wear, failure, etc., making long-term operation highly reliable and reducing maintenance costs and downtime.
